Youth Color fun run Moruya with a serious message

The Eurobodalla youth committee and Domestic violence committee conducted a well attended and much enjoyed colour fun run -youth against domestic violence around Riverside Park, Moruya (Saturday the 23rd of November) Participants were invited to run, walk or stroll the 4.8 kilometre track and immerse themselves in the colours of the rainbow for a good cause. Registration included a free t-shirt and prizes were won for fastest and best dressed team, fastest and best dressed individual in kids and adult age group.

All profits of the event go to the Eurobodalla domestic violence committee to continue to raise awareness and profits for victims of domestic violence.
